House Passes Trump’s Megabill in 218-214 Vote

The House of Representatives has voted to approve President Trump’s megabill in a 218-214 vote. Every single Democrat voted against the bill while two Republicans defected and sided with them. The House consists of 220 Republicans and 212 Democrats, meaning that the bill could have been scrapped if four Republicans voted “no.”

In the early hours of Thursday, the House voted 219-213 in favor of beginning the debate process, which precedes voting.

Hakeem Jeffries Breaks House Speech Length Record

The voting finally process commenced after Democratic Minority Leader Hakeem Jeffries held the House floor for eight hours and 44 minutes, breaking the previous record of eight hours and 32 minutes.

House Democrats were visibly emotional following the decision. “The amount of kids who are going to go without health care and food — people like my mom are going to be left to die because they don’t have access to health care,” said Rep. Brittany Peterson. “It’s just pretty unfathomable.”

Now, the bill heads to Trump’s desk for final approval. Trump has already scheduled a bill ceremony singing for tomorrow, July 4, according to Punchbowl News.
